Leafsnap, a new mobile app that identifies plants by leaf shape, is launched by Smithsonian and collaborators!
The Smithsonian Institution, Columbia University and the University of Maryland have pooled their expertise to create the world's first plant identification mobile app using visual search--Leafsnap. This electronic field guide allows users to identify tree species simply by taking a photograph of the tree's leaves. In addition to the species name, Leafsnap provides high-resolution photographs and information about the tree's flowers, fruit, seeds and bark--giving the user a comprehensive understanding of the species.
